Here is this month's sketch.



As soon as I saw it it reminded me of rolling hills so I went with the twist of snowy ones!
The trees are STAMPlorations Tree Silhouettes and the greeting is made up of words from two sets, Sentiment Builders- Happy and Blossom Overture.
The sky was inked using Salty Ocean DI then spritzed with a little water and the snow drifts were cut using a MFT die. The trees were stamped and embossed in white then coloured over with Copics and some chunky white EP was added for falling snow. The panel was then placed on a kraft base card.
